Sam Becile, Meet Nakoula Basseley Nakoula

So a Southern Californian Coptic Christian, of Egyptian heritage, named Nakoula Basseley Nakoula creates a low budget film with American actors, called "Desert Warrior" that tries to mock Islam, under the pseudonym "Sam Becile".  He then redubs it in Arabic, calls it "Innocence of Muslims", changes the verbal content to be more inflammatory, posts a trailer for it on Youtube, shows it once in a lonesome Hollywood theater with no one attending.  He then calls his friends in Washington (Steve Klein) and Florida (the traitor, Terry Jones), to get the ideologue propaganda machine ramped up to Push the links out to the Arabic speaking world.
